One scripture that resonated with me last year was “love your neighbor as yourself”. Many a times we try to love our neighbors more than ourselves because we are trying to be selfless: putting their needs before our own. Which is not a bad thing per say as there is no greater love than for one to lay down their life for another. However what usually results in that is you are left burnt out: and you can not give from an empty cup.

When you board a plane the air hostess will tell you that if the plane goes into turbulence you have to put on your oxygen mask before you help someone else… why? Because you can’t help someone if you have passed out due to lack of oxygen. And that’s exactly why self care and taking time to look after yourself is important.

It took me a while to grasp that it is not a selfish act but rather a necessity, and I want to encourage you this month to take time out to check on yourself. Show yourself the same grace and kindness as you would others, speak encouragingly, compliment yourself, cheer yourself on. The more you do it to yourself the more your cup will overflow for you to lavish on others.

It doesn’t have to be big exorbitant acts: it could be sitting down and finishing a cup of tea, or taking a walk. Love yourself a little everyday using small acts of kindness. When you feel it’s too much allow yourself the time to rest. Yes we are strong, stronger than even but sometimes it’s necessary to be soft and allow yourself to rest, recuperate and heal.

Love yourself so that you know what loving owe to be. If you don’t know what loving means to you it will be difficult to expect others to express it to you.
